**CI note: Fabrikel test-data factory failures on nightly runs**

If customers report red nightly pipelines citing `FactorySeedError`, the cause is usually a stale seed snapshot in the Fabrikel library cache. Clear the runner's `.fabrikel` directory and re-trigger; do not bump the library version as a first step, since that masks the cache issue. The first affected build is the one below.

session token of kahag-bawip = htk6_729d08

- [ ] **Step 7 — Seal the rendering key.** Before sealing, verify that the Thornvale markdown pipeline renders the test corpus identically on both custodian machines, including footnotes and fenced blocks. Plugin authors present must confirm their sanitizer hooks are disabled for the ceremony build. Once both custodians sign the checksum sheet, seal the key envelope. Record the recovery passphrase, which appears directly below.

strongbox words: holax-rusax-jorath-aldeth

Runbook: account recovery — read-replica lag alarm. When the Quillbrook lag alarm fires above 90 seconds, recovery lookups on the Tindervale replica may return stale account states. Pause the recovery queue, fail reads over to the primary, and note the switch in the sync log for Friday's review. Lag usually clears within ten minutes; if not, page the data-tier rotation. To authorize the failover in the Marrowgate console, an operator must enter the standing recovery passphrase, which is:

vault phrase of fahif-kafog = istdor-caseth-holox-holir-fraox-noviel

Meeting notes — print run logistics, 14 May

Attendees agreed the master copies for the Quillstone brochure go to Parvel Print Works Monday. Warehouse shift lead to seal both folders, log them as restricted, and stage them at bay two before 08:00. No photocopies to be made on site. The courier hand-over instruction follows below.

dispatch memo: the sorius tamius courier leaves the praeth ledger at gate 4873 under passcode 928014